#e2f574 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e2f574 is composed of 88.6% red, 96.1% green and 45.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.7%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 68.8 degrees, a saturation of 86.6% and a lightness of 70.8%. #e2f574 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e8 with #c5eb00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

#e2f574 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e2f574 has RGB values of R:226, G:245, B:116 and CMYK values of C:0.08,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 14873972.

Shades and Tints of #e2f574
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060701 is the darkest color, while #fdfef4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e2f574
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b6b6b3 is the less saturated color, while #e6fb6e is the most saturated one.
